Cấp bậc tác giả:

TRAINING

Run ASP.NET và IIS trên Windows Vista và 7 Home Premium

Được viết bởi QuangIT ngày 20/03/2013 lúc 10:34 AM
Nếu bạn cố gắng chạy một ứng dụng ASP.NET lưu trữ trên IIS7.0 chạy trên Windows Home Basic hoặc Premium (Vista hoặc Windows 7, x86 hoặc x64)
  • 0
  • 2286

Run ASP.NET và IIS trên Windows Vista và 7 Home Premium


Nếu bạn cố gắng chạy một ứng dụng ASP.NET lưu trữ trên IIS7.0 chạy trên Windows Home Basic hoặc Premium (Vista hoặc Windows 7, x86 hoặc x64), bạn có thể nhận được lỗi sau: 
Trích:
error CS0016: Could not write to output file 'c:\Windows\Microsoft.NET\Framework64\v2.0.50727\T emporary ASP.NET Files…
Rõ ràng vấn đề này xảy ra bởi vì Windows Home Basic và Premium thiếu Windows Authentication. Vì vậy, các phản ứng phổ biến trên Web là để nâng cấp lên Windows Home Ultimate, Business hoặc Professional. Tuy nhiên, không có cần phải nâng cấp, bạn có thể giải quyết vấn đề này với một vài cú click chuột: 
1. Khởi động chương trình Internet Information Services (IIS) Manager. Nó có thể được tìm thấy trong menu Start > Administrative Tools. Bạn có thể phải chỉnh sửa các properties Menu Start để hiển thị show folder Administrative Tools. 
2. Chọn các item Application Pools trong cửa sổ Connections.


3. Nhấp chuột phải vào application pool mà bạn đang chạy ứng dụng ASP.NET. Trên PC của tôi, đây là DefaultAppPool. 
4. Chọn Advanced Settings từ menu popup.


5. Trong Process Model, thiết lập Identity đến LocalSystem. Nhấp vào nút OK.


Nếu bạn chọn Application Pools chính xác, ứng dụng ASP.NET của bạn bây giờ sẽ chạy trên PC của bạn mà không lỗi CS0016.

Nguồn bài viết: Dngaz.com

BÌNH LUẬN BÀI VIẾT

Bài viết mới nhất

LIKE BOX

Bài viết được xem nhiều nhất

HỌC HTML